## FAQ: Bramblegate Password Reset Revamp

**Q: What does the release manager need to do before shipping the new reset flow?**

A: Mostly nothing — the Bramblegate revamp is feature-flagged and rolls out per cohort. One catch: the staging admin account gets locked when the flag flips, by design. To unlock it, use the recovery passphrase listed below.

unlock words, bahip-tahop: gormir-julath-aldion-aldix

## Configuration: Soft Deletes

The Tarnfell orders table uses soft deletes: rows are flagged, never removed, and a nightly sweeper archives anything flagged for over 90 days. As a new contractor, never run hard deletes against this table. The sweeper authenticates to the archive service with a credential stored in the service's env file; add the following line there.

vault entry, hawep-yawip: COURIER_KEY13=1d22d209ef61a

Ticket: Nightly backfill scheduler for the Quillbarn platform. Plugin authors, heads up — your backfill hooks now register through the scheduler manifest instead of cron strings. Retries are capped at three with jittered backoff. Please test against the staging window before Friday. This ships once we get sign-off from the person named below.

signatory, kahip-tadug: Rusox Jorius Casdor

The Fareleaf ticket-pricing experiment is live in production behind the `fare_v2` flag. It adjusts prices for roughly 10% of sessions. If pricing alerts fire, first check whether the experiment cohort is affected — if so, disable the flag rather than rolling back the service. Experiment state persists in the Tallyhouse config store. If anything looks off or you need a decision on pausing the experiment, email the pricing team here.

escalation mailbox, kaweg-kahif: druwyn.sordor@nelvroworks.corp